Output 77608d6a954d3a152d06d53ac4d1384f8bba0335af9cec8c632555c19f7c1a7d:0

value
31830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 563a3c847d1502e77aa51e12d7447087c3a1ab7d OP_EQUAL
address
39YwoNpHuuehUySPf3hzwm8xTX2RwNnPXi
transaction
77608d6a954d3a152d06d53ac4d1384f8bba0335af9cec8c632555c19f7c1a7d
spent
true